1. The Pulse‑Driven World of Aviator

Aviator is a crash game that turns every bet into a rapid heartbeat moment. Players launch a virtual plane that climbs at an ever‑increasing multiplier—starting at 1x and potentially soaring to infinity—before it suddenly disappears. The challenge is simple: cash out before the plane flies away and keep the multiplied stake.

2. Mechanics Made for Momentum

The core mechanic revolves around risk versus reward, a balance struck by the multiplier’s unpredictable climb. The plane’s trajectory is determined by a cryptographic seed that mixes inputs from both the operator and the first few players each round, ensuring that no single participant can anticipate the crash point.

Because the game operates on a low‑to‑medium volatility level, players often experience a steady stream of small wins or losses rather than one huge payout that lingers for days.

Two simultaneous bets can be placed per round, allowing quick experimentation with risk levels—one bet can aim for safety while another bets on a higher multiplier.
